The recent Broadway hit Good People, begins its run at The Public Theatre, Lewiston/Auburn's Professional Theatre, today, March 14 - 23. This humor filled drama and recent Tony Award nominee for the Best Play on Broadway, is a wicked smart, funny and powerful story about whether it is our luck, our choices or our hard work that creates our success in life.

Welcome to South Boston, where this month's paycheck covers last month's bills and a night on the town means a few rounds of bingo. When single mom Margie loses her job, she turns to an old boyfriend from the neighborhood, now a successful doctor, to help her make a fresh start. But is this self-made man secure enough to revisit his humble beginnings? Intelligent, humorous and thought-provoking, this story of old friends and old flames explores the question if we can ever really leave the old neighborhood behind?

Director Christopher Schario says, "This funny, tough and tender play takes an affectionate look at the "haves" and "have nots" in society and powerfully questions the American dream that anyone can succeed if they just try hard enough. We believe this play will resonate strongly with Maine audiences."

In addition to being nominated for a Tony Award, and being the most produced play in 2013, Good People was named Best Play of 2011 by the New York Drama Critics Circle, as well as featured on the "Top Ten" theater lists of New York Magazine, Newsday, Time Out New York and the Associated Press.

Continuing the high quality of acting regularly seen at The Public Theatre, recently named the Best Theatre in Maine by the Down East Magazine's readers' poll, the cast of professional actors include Joe Gately as the successful doctor Mike, Janet Mitchko as down-on-her-luck Margie, Laurie Dawn as her Bingo buddy Jean, Sharon Alexander as the craft making landlady Dottie, Blake Segal as Stevie the Dollar Store manager and Christina Gordon as Mike's wife Kate.

Set design is by Judy Stacier, lighting by Bart Garvey and costumes by Jonna Klaiber.
